This study aims to evaluate the effect of the presence of food and the material used in a panel of biomarkers in saliva of horses. For the food effect study, clean saliva was incubated with a known amount of food consisting of oats, hay or grass. Significant changes were observed when saliva was incubated with oats for total protein (P = .050) and phosphorus (P = .008), with grass for total protein (P = .037), ...

Use of Saliva for Diagnosis and Monitoring the SARS-CoV-2: A General Perspective

Ceron, JJ; Lamy, E; Martinez-Subiela, S; Lopez-Jornet, P; Capela e Silva, F; Eckersall, D; Tvarijonaviciute, A

In this report, updated information and future perspectives about the use of saliva as a sample for laboratory analysis of the Covid-19 are highlighted. Saliva can be used for the direct detection of the SARS-CoV-2 virus, the quantification of the specific immunoglobulins produced against it, and for the evaluation of the non-specific, innate immune response of the patient.
